What is Magnesium Glycinate?
Magnesium glycinate is a chelated form of magnesium, meaning that magnesium is bound to glycine. This chelation enhances the bioavailability of magnesium, making it easier for the body to absorb and utilize. Magnesium is an essential mineral involved in over 300 biochemical reactions in the body, including energy production, muscle function, and nerve transmission. Glycine, on the other hand, is known for its calming properties, which can complement the effects of magnesium.
Benefits of Magnesium Glycinate
1. Improved Sleep Quality: One of the most notable benefits of magnesium glycinate is its ability to promote relaxation and improve sleep quality. Magnesium plays a crucial role in regulating neurotransmitters that calm the nervous system, making it easier to fall asleep and stay asleep through the night.
2. Reduced Anxiety and Stress: Many people experience anxiety and stress in their daily lives. Magnesium glycinate can help alleviate these feelings by regulating cortisol levels and promoting a sense of calm. This makes it a popular choice for those seeking natural ways to manage stress.
3. Muscle Relaxation: Magnesium is known for its muscle-relaxing properties. Magnesium glycinate can help reduce muscle tension and cramps, making it beneficial for athletes or individuals with muscle soreness.
4. Support for Heart Health: Magnesium plays a vital role in maintaining heart health by regulating blood pressure and supporting proper heart function. Adequate magnesium levels can help reduce the risk of cardiovascular diseases.
5. Bone Health: Magnesium is essential for maintaining healthy bones. It works in conjunction with calcium and vitamin D to support bone density and strength.
Dosage Recommendations
The recommended dosage of magnesium glycinate can vary based on individual needs and health goals. Generally, adults may benefit from a dosage ranging from 200 to 400 mg per day. However, it’s essential to consult with a healthcare professional before starting any new supplement regimen, especially if you have existing health conditions or are taking medications.
